更改为:热加载在 docker 中不起作用,看起来是 docker 问题。
如下:React with webpack或者这个React hot loader在本地主机上,它们工作正常,对我来说,它们工作相同 - 仍然我不明白为什么你要安装 React hot loader ?
但是在容器中运行它,更新/“热加载”在其中任何一个中都不起作用。所以这可能是一个 docker 专家的问题?
最佳答案
如described on GitHub ,你可以这样做:
watchOptions: {
poll: true
}
或者,在 package.json
中,代替 --watch
执行 --watch --watch-poll
。
关于docker - webpack 和 React jsx - 热加载不适用于 docker 容器,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/30212372/